Register for a Summer of Fun at One of Federation’s Three Miami JCCs

Miami’s three Jewish community centers (JCCs), beneficiaries of Federation's Annual Campaign, are now accepting registration for 2023 summer camp programs for children. The Alper JCC Miami in South Dade is offering Camp J Miami, June 19-August 4, for youngsters ages 6 weeks to 15 years old. Through this traditional day camp experience that includes specialty programming, campers are exposed to a wide variety of activities led by trained staff and designed to give them a summer of discovery and joy. For parents searching for aquatics, gymnastics, robotics, dance, cheerleading, performing arts and even drone-flying, the Galbut Family Miami Beach JCC Camp Klurman is the best camping experience in the Miami Beach area. The camp runs June 12-August 18 for preschoolers (age three) to 8th graders, enabling them to soak in every last bit of summer before heading back to school. Camp Sol Taplin at the Michael-Ann Russell JCC in North Miami Beach is one of South Florida’s oldest day camps and offers typical variety camps for children ages 2 months to 15 years old, academy camps with a small camper-to-counselor ratio and specialty camps focused on a specific sport. The fun runs June 12- August 11. Take advantage now for early bird rates and stress-free summer planning!
